"Anyway, it is not like we were even in a relationship. At most, we got a marriage certificate.
"We have been friends for so long. Even if you don’t like me, I won’t cry for you. But, we should strategize properly so that our divorce wouldn’t affect the stocks of both our companies.
"When we divorce, we should make a plan that could help our stock price increase but not the other way around. Do you understand what I am saying?"
Vernon looked at her without blinking his eyes. He slowly frowned. He then asked, "Except for business, you don’t have anything else to talk about?"
Helena’s brows knitted together, "What do you want me to talk about? Don’t tell me, do you think I am head over heels for you and I should fall on your feet and stop you from leaving me?"
Even though her words sounded sarcastic, her expression and her tone did not sound sarcastic at all. Instead, she looked genuinely confused and wondered.
Vernon looked at her. He observed her expressions and concentrated on listening to her inner voices.
Everything told him that she was genuinely thinking about both their businesses and nothing else. She was talking about what she was thinking. She wasn’t hiding or scheming anything.
"Can I ask you something?" He asked again.
"What is it?"
"Did you ever like me? Like ever?" Vernon asked.
Helena tilted her head, "Huh? What a silly question! Of course I like you. I liked you in the past and I like you in the present as well. Why do you even doubt that?"
Vernon did not reply. He just blinked his eyes.
Helena looked at his face for a few seconds and seemed to understand what he was thinking.
She chuckled and shook her head.
"Vernon, you silly man! I like you. Yes! But I don’t love you. You know that liking someone and loving someone is completely different, right?" Helena asked with a smile.
Vernon continued blinking his eyes.
Helena laughed lightly when she saw that. "I like you. It was because you are a good man and my good friend. I like you. So, whenever you need me, I will always be there for you. I like you because we get along well. Very well.
"But, love?" Helena shook her head. "I don’t love you. We had never dated even for a day. I never saw you as my lover. You never treated me as a woman. You always treated me as a friend. So, how could I have the feelings that I should have towards a man when I look at you?
"Being a friend and being a lover are two completely different things. Please don’t mix them up.
"They are mutually exclusive to each other. I can like you even if I did not love you. Similarly, I can love you even if I did not like you. Do you understand?"
Vernon looked like he just entered a parallel dimension. "I seem to understand but also not. I don’t know exactly."
Helena laughed again. Her pearly white teeth exposed, her voice rang like bells chiming in the wind.
"It’s fine even if you don’t understand. Anyway, I like you. Even if we divorce in the future, I will still like you as my friend. It was because you are still trying to be a good friend to me. As my friend, I never had too many expectations from you. As long as we live cordially together, that is what would matter to me." She calmly said.
Vernon seemed to be enlightened.
In other words, she had treated him as her friend until now. Never her husband.
If he started behaving as her husband, then she might start treating him the same as well.
Since he never treated her as his wife, she never treated him as her husband either.
As he was nothing but a good friend to her, she never had any expectations from him.
She did not care if he wanted to sleep with her or not. She did not care if he wanted to divorce her or not. She did not care if he wanted to be with her or not. She did not care about any of these.
But if he treated her as his wife, then she would have definitely started treating him as her husband.
Then the matter would have been completely different.
She would have cared about why he wanted to divorce her and why he would pretend to sleep every night and why he never wanted to be intimate with her.
Since both of them had treated each other as good friends, the requirements of their relationship had changed as well.
There were never any feelings involved in their relationship until now.
Neither he loved her nor did she.
With no feelings involved, what would be left of their marriage?
Only two things.
The first being their friendship and the second being the business partnership between the Jeffery’s and the Ford’s.
When it came to their friendship, Helena treated Vernon as her good friend from start to the end.
She saw him suffering because of their marriage and wondered what exactly was going on with him. That was why she reached out to Tristan and asked him what was going on with him. That was what any good friend would do.
Even if he asked for a divorce, she would not say no because to her, he was still her friend. If her friend felt suffocated to be in a different relationship with her, she would just let him go. That way, they can still go back to their previous relationship- friends- without worrying too much.
Yes, they got married. But, so what? They never had any romantic feelings for each other. At most, she can treat their entire wedding as a small event organized by both their families to help boost their businesses.
There is nothing to worry too much about that at all. That was really what she thought.
